Four arrested on suspicion of stealing ballot box

http://www.beloblog.com/Pe_Blogs/#a184388

Two men and two boys were in custody today on suspicion of stealing a box containing 123 marked ballots at a polling station in Thermal.

Rafael Murua, 19, of Mecca, and Benjamin Pimental, 19, of North Shore, were taken to the Indio Jail and booked on suspicion of grand theft, according to sheriff’s Investigator Jerry Franchville.

The boys were taken to Indio Juvenile Hall.

The four are suspected of taking the ballot box about 90 minutes after the polling station at the Jerry Rummonds Memorial Youth Center closed, Franchville said.

An election worker was placing the ballot box in her car outside the center in the 87000 block of Church Street when a man got out of a white Ford Thunderbird and grabbed the box, along with other items in her car, including her purse, Franchville said.

Sheriff’s deputies circulated information on the suspect’s vehicle to other law enforcement agencies, and about 30 minutes later, a Border Patrol agent spotted the car at Avenue 62 and Gene Wilmas Road in Mecca, Franchville said.

Investigators subsequently recovered the stolen property from an apartment, he said.

Four people are being questioned in the theft of a ballot box last night in Thermal.

According to authorities, the victim said four or five men riding in a white Ford Thuderbird drove up to the victim's vehicle as she was about to load her trunk with the ballot box just outside at the Jerry Rummonds Memorial Youth Center in the 87-200 block of Church St. around 9:45 p.m.

The suspects took the box and several contents inside the vehicle away from the poll worker and, then, sped off.

News Channel 3 has learned that some 123 ballots were in the stolen box.

About 25 minutes passed and an agent from the United States Border Patrol stopped a vehicle matching the description at Avenue 62 and Gene Wilmas Road in Mecca.

Investigators from the Indio Sheriff Station responded to Border Patrol's location and were able to identify the four occupants of the vehicle to be the same suspects in the theft. With the assistance of the USBP, Indio investigators were able to locate an apartment complex where the stolen property was taken and most of the stolen property was recovered.

Arrested were Rafael Murua (age 19 of Mecca), Benjamin Pimental (age 19 of North Shore), and two male juveniles. Murua and Pimental were booked into the Indio Jail for Grand Theft. The two juveniles were booked into the Indio Juvenile Hall and booked for Grand Theft.

According to the County of Riverside Registrar of Voter's Office, there were no voted ballots stolen during the incident. All voted ballots are accounted for.
